Benefits of Using a Home Treadmill
Investing in a home treadmill offers numerous benefits, making it an attractive option for anyone concentrated on improving their fitness. Here are a few of the key advantages:

Convenience: With a treadmill in your home, users can work out at any time without going through gym hours or weather condition conditions.

Personalization: Individuals can customize their workouts according to their physical fitness levels and choices, adjusting speed, incline, and exercise program as needed.

Affordable: Over time, acquiring a treadmill Uk can conserve cash on gym subscriptions, especially for those who exercise regularly.

Personal privacy: For those who may feel awkward about exercising in public areas, a home treadmill permits a more unwinded fitness experience.

Family Friendly: A treadmill can be utilized by relative of numerous fitness levels, making it a versatile addition to the home.
Types of Home Treadmills
When it comes to choosing a home treadmill in the UK, there are numerous types offered. Each type deals with various requirements and preferences:

Manual Treadmills: These treadmills require users to produce the belt movement through their own effort. They tend to be cheaper but require more effort to utilize.

Electric Treadmills: The most popular choice amongst home users, electric treadmills come with a motor that powers the belt, providing more alternatives for speed and incline adjustments.

Folding Treadmills: Perfect for those with restricted space, folding treadmills can be quickly collapsed and saved away when not in use.

Treadmill Desks: These multifunctional machines allow users to walk while working, promoting exercise throughout the day.

High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) Treadmills: Designed for intense workouts, these treadmills typically come with specialized shows for interval training.
Secret Features to Consider
When choosing a home treadmill, it is necessary to think about a number of features that can considerably affect the running experience. Here are some vital aspects to remember:

Motor Power: Measured in horsepower (HP), a strong motor is essential for a smooth running experience. Look for a treadmill with a minimum of 2.0 HP for regular use.

Running Surface: The length and width of the running belt matter. A longer belt is essential for taller users or those who desire a more comfortable stride.

Slope Options: Incline settings permit users to mimic hill workouts, adding variety and strength to regimens. Try to find treadmills with adjustable inclines.

Built-in Programs: Many modern-day treadmills featured pre-set exercise programs created for different physical fitness goals, such as weight reduction, endurance, and speed training.

Safety Features: Emergency stop buttons and security keys are vital for avoiding accidents throughout operation.

Foldability: For those with restricted space, think about a folding treadmill that can be easily stored away when not in use.

Warranty and Customer Support: A great warranty provides peace of mind. Search for alternatives that offer comprehensive protection on parts and labour.

1. What is the typical lifespan of a home treadmill?

The typical lifespan of a home treadmill can differ widely depending upon use and quality, however a lot of high-quality treadmills are anticipated to last in between 7 to 12 years with correct upkeep.

2. Are spending plan treadmills worth it?

Spending plan treadmills can be an excellent entry point for casual users, but they might do not have toughness, power, and includes compared to mid-range and high-end designs. It's important to assess private requirements and think about buying a long lasting design if the treadmill will see routine usage.

3. How much space do I require for a home treadmill?

A basic home treadmill requires about 6-8 feet of length and 3 feet of width, however it's smart to account for additional area around it for security and convenience throughout workouts.

4. What types of workouts can I do on a treadmill?

Treadmills can accommodate various workouts, including walking, running, running, interval training, and even incline workouts to construct strength and endurance.
